Abstract

A kind of holder vertical axis power assisting device with torsional spring provided by the utility model, including inner housing, vertical axis, main casing, torsional spring pressing plate, torsional spring and limit plate;Vertical axis front and rear sides are provided with planar portions, it is fixedly connected on rear side of torsional spring pressing plate and the planar portions, via hole and holding section are provided on torsional spring pressing plate, the outer sheath of vertical axis is equipped with several torsional springs, port straight line portion is provided on torsional spring, port straight line portion passes through the torsional spring pressing plate, is inserted into inside the reinforcing rib of main casing;It is fixedly connected on front side of limit plate and planar portions.Before holder vertical axial or when back rotation, torsional spring can provide auxiliary strength to reduce driving motor load, increase torque of rotating shaft;The device makes full use of torsional spring potential, and a torsional spring can provide both direction torque, effectively saving space;The position of the torsional spring other end is defined by limit plate, prevents torsional spring from sidesway overturning occurring on the vertical axis, the apparatus structure is simple, practical.

A kind of holder vertical axis power assisting device with torsional spring
Technical field
The utility model relates to field of security technology, in particular to a kind of holder vertical axis power assisting device with torsional spring.
Background technique
Before holder vertical axial or when back rotation, require to assist strength to drive to reduce driving motor load, Or increase load capacity;Holder perpendicular shaft configuration narrow space is compact simultaneously;If auxiliary booster engine is separately provided in both direction It is crowded to capacity to will cause space for structure.
In the prior art, it is not provided with torsional spring assistant device, driving motor load is larger, and part increases, and structure is complicated.
Therefore it is necessary to carry out further technological innovation to existing holder vertical axis power assisting device.
Utility model content
The purpose of this utility model is that it is in view of the drawbacks of the prior art and insufficient, it is vertical to provide a kind of holder with torsional spring Axis power assisting device.
In order to achieve the above purposes, the technical solution adopted by the utility model is:
A kind of holder vertical axis power assisting device with torsional spring described in the utility model, including inner housing, the inner housing It is inside provided with cradle head control component, further includes vertical axis, main casing, torsional spring pressing plate, torsional spring and limit plate;The vertical axis packet Vertical axis front end and vertical shaft rear end are included, the left side that the vertical axis front end passes through the main casing is connect with transmission device, institute The right end for stating vertical shaft rear end and the main casing is rotatablely connected, and the vertical axis front and rear sides are provided with planar portions, torsional spring Be fixedly connected on rear side of pressing plate and the planar portions, be provided with via hole and holding section on the torsional spring pressing plate, the vertical axis it is outer Side is arranged with several torsional springs, and port straight line portion is provided on the torsional spring, and the port straight line portion passes through the torsional spring pressing plate, inserts Enter to inside the reinforcing rib of the main casing;It is fixedly connected on front side of the limit plate and the planar portions.
Further, the torsional spring pressing plate is connect by screw with the planar portions.
Further, limit plate is connect by screw with the planar portions, the limit plate both sides to the position of torsional spring into Row limits, and torsional spring is effectively prevent to move in rotation process along vertical axis axis direction.
Further, the holding section is L shape or " u "-shaped.
Further, the quantity of the torsional spring is two.
Further, multiple threaded holes are additionally provided on the main casing, are used for main casing installation positioning.
In addition, can also be further added by one group of torsional spring structure, be multiplied booster torquemoment in the case where torsion spring torque is inadequate.
After adopting the above structure, the utility model has the beneficial effect that a kind of holder with torsional spring described in the utility model Vertical axis power assisting device, the plane position of vertical axis are fixedly installed torsional spring pressing plate, and torsional spring port straight line portion passes through torsional spring pressing plate, Before holder vertical axial or when back rotation, torsional spring can provide auxiliary strength to reduce driving motor load, increase Torque of rotating shaft;When vertical axis horizontal zero, torsional spring is also at zero working condition, when vertical axial either direction works, torsional spring It will work, and increase with vertical axis operating angle, torque is also increase accordingly.The device makes full use of torsional spring potential, and one Torsional spring can provide both direction torque, at the same torsional spring pressing plate be also it is general, the position of rotation torsional spring pressing plate can distinguish opposite end Mouth straight line portion upper and lower ends carry out clamping restriction, effectively saving space;The position of the torsional spring other end is defined by limit plate, is prevented Sidesway overturning occurs on the vertical axis for twist-stop spring, and the apparatus structure is simple, practical.

Specific embodiment
The utility model will be further described below with reference to the accompanying drawings.
As shown in Figures 1 to 3, a kind of holder vertical axis power assisting device with torsional spring described in the utility model, including inner casing Body 7 is provided with cradle head control component in the inner housing 7, further include vertical axis 1, main casing 2, torsional spring pressing plate 3, torsional spring 4 and Limit plate 5;The vertical axis 1 includes that vertical axis front end 101 and vertical shaft rear end 102, the vertical axis front end 101 pass through described The left side of main casing 2 is connect with transmission device, and the right end of the vertical shaft rear end 102 and the main casing 2 is rotatablely connected, described 1 front and rear sides of vertical axis are provided with planar portions 103, are fixedly connected on rear side of torsional spring pressing plate 3 and the planar portions 103, the torsion Via hole 301 and holding section 302 are provided on spring pressing plate 3, the outer sheath of the vertical axis 1 is equipped with several torsional springs 4, the torsional spring 4 On be provided with port straight line portion 401, the port straight line portion 401 passes through the torsional spring pressing plate 3, is inserted into the main casing 2 Inside reinforcing rib 202;It is fixedly connected on front side of the limit plate 5 and the planar portions 103.
As a kind of preferred embodiment of the utility model, the torsional spring pressing plate 3 is connected by screw 6 and the planar portions 103 It connects.
As a kind of preferred embodiment of the utility model, the limit plate 5 is connect by screw 6 with the planar portions 103, The both sides of limit plate 5 are defined the position of torsional spring, and torsional spring is effectively prevent to move in rotation process along 1 axis direction of vertical axis It is dynamic.
As a kind of preferred embodiment of the utility model, the holding section 302 is L shape or " u "-shaped.
As a kind of preferred embodiment of the utility model, the quantity of the torsional spring 4 is two.
As a kind of preferred embodiment of the utility model, it is additionally provided with multiple threaded holes 201 on the main casing 2, is used for The installation positioning of main casing 2.
In addition, can also be further added by one group of torsional spring structure, be multiplied booster torquemoment in the case where torsion spring torque is inadequate.
The working principle of the utility model is: a kind of holder vertical axis power-assisted dress with torsional spring described in the utility model It sets, the plane position of vertical axis is fixedly installed torsional spring pressing plate, and torsional spring port straight line portion passes through torsional spring pressing plate, when holder vertical axis When rotating forward or backward, torsional spring can provide auxiliary strength to reduce driving motor load, increase torque of rotating shaft;It hangs down When d-axis horizontal zero, torsional spring is also at zero working condition, and when vertical axial either direction works, torsional spring can all work, and Increase with vertical axis operating angle, torque is also increase accordingly.The device makes full use of torsional spring potential, and a torsional spring can provide two A direction torque, at the same torsional spring pressing plate be also it is general, rotation torsional spring pressing plate position can be respectively to above and below the straight line portion of port two End carries out clamping restriction, effectively saving space;The position of the torsional spring other end is defined by limit plate, prevents torsional spring in vertical axis Upper generation sidesway overturning, the apparatus structure is simple, practical.
